The Facial Cleanser Initial Review:
First of all, as I mentioned already, I was very impressed with the ingredient list of this product. Being 99% all-natural gives it a big thumbs up in my books. My first reaction upon beginning to clean my face with this product was that there is very little to no scent. Although I like nice smelling stuff, I take this as a good thing since most scents in other products are probably from unnatural sources. The cleanser went on nice and smooth just like a cream and rinsed off clean. My face felt very clean after rinsing, and also felt very soft. Very nice! I will definitely continue to use it.
The Moisturizing Cream Initial Review:
I have a BIG negative with this cream right off the bat, which is unfortunate. Since it is made up of 99% all-natural ingredients, it contains no SPF. I am really adamant about using a cream with SPF in the morning to protect my skin throughout the day. (I even use a make up with SPF for extra protection). Putting that issue aside, I have decided that I will start using this as my night cream since I won’t be sleeping out in the sun.
I used the cream last night and it went on very nicely. My skin soaked it up right away and it was not greasy at all. That is a big plus in my books! I will definitely continue to use this as my night cream only.
